Dialogue-Writing Exercises [2016]
Here are prompts for the 2nd annual GITS Dialogue-Writing Challenge. Use these to improve your dialogue writing chops.
A monologue in which a character expresses regret for something in their past
A scene built around the line “Give me the God damn key”
A young child asks an adult, “Where do babies come from?”
Introduce a character with memorable dialogue
Prompt: “I’m pregnant, asshole”
Saying “I love you” without saying “I love you”
Somebody gets fired from their job
